In a study of mating calls in the gray tree frogs Hyla hrysoscelis and Hyla versicolor, Gerhart (1994)2 reports that in a location in Lousiana the following data on the length of male advertisement calls have been collected:

Sample size Average duration SD of Duration Duration range
Hyla chrysoscelis 43 0.5 0.18 0.36-1.27
Hyla versicolor 12 0.54 0.14 0.36-0.75

The two species cannot be distinguished by external morphology, but H. chrysoscelis are diploids while H. versicolor are tetraploids. The triploid crosses exhibit high mortality in larval stages, and if they attain sexual maturity, they are sterile. Females responding to the mating calls try to avoid mismatches Based on the data summaries provided, test whether the length of call is a discriminatory characteristic? Use α = 0.05.
